The global forex market today is experiencing notable volatility, driven by a combination of central bank policy decisions, trade developments, and shifting investor sentiment. Here’s a detailed overview of the key events and their impacts on major currency pairs:

🔑 Key Developments

1. US-China Trade Agreement

The United States and China have reached a significant trade deal, agreeing to reduce tariffs on each other’s goods over a 90-day period starting Wednesday. This development has alleviated some market concerns, leading to a stronger US dollar as investors anticipate improved global trade dynamics.

2. Bank of England Rate Cut

The Bank of England has lowered its benchmark interest rate by 25 basis points to 4.25%. This decision, influenced by concerns over the economic impact of new US tariffs, has put downward pressure on the British pound. The BoE anticipates that the tariffs will reduce the UK economy by 0.3% over three years and help bring inflation to target sooner.

3. US Federal Reserve Policy

The Federal Reserve has maintained its current interest rate policy, with no immediate changes anticipated. This stance has provided stability to the US dollar, reinforcing its strength in the forex market.

💱 Major Currency Pair Analysis

EUR/USD

  • Current Price: Approximately 1.1220

  • Trend: Bearish

  • Technical Levels: Support at 1.1200; Resistance at 1.1300

  • Outlook: The euro is under pressure due to a stronger US dollar and concerns over economic growth in the Eurozone.

GBP/USD

  • Current Price: Approximately 1.3160

  • Trend: Bearish

  • Technical Levels: Support at 1.3123; Resistance at 1.3293

  • Outlook: The pound is weakening following the BoE’s rate cut and the US-China trade agreement, which has boosted the US dollar.

USD/JPY

  • Current Price: Approximately 146.08

  • Trend: Bullish

  • Technical Levels: Support at 145.52; Resistance at 147.12

  • Outlook: The Japanese yen is weakening against the US dollar, influenced by the Fed’s policy and global risk sentiment.

USD/CHF

  • Current Price: Approximately 0.8347

  • Trend: Bullish

  • Technical Levels: Support at 0.8300; Resistance at 0.8400

  • Outlook: The Swiss franc is weakening as risk appetite improves and the US dollar strengthens.

📊 Market Sentiment & Outlook

Investor sentiment is cautiously optimistic, bolstered by the US-China trade agreement and the Fed’s steady policy stance. However, the BoE’s rate cut has introduced uncertainty regarding the UK’s economic outlook. Traders should monitor upcoming economic data, including US inflation and retail sales figures, as these will provide further insights into the trajectory of the US dollar and global economic conditions.

🔍 Technical Insights

  • EUR/USD: A break below 1.1200 could signal further downside, with the next support at 1.1100.

  • GBP/USD: Sustained trading below 1.3123 may lead to a test of 1.3000.

  • USD/JPY: A move above 147.12 could open the path towards 150.00.

  • USD/CHF: A rise above 0.8400 may extend gains towards 0.8500.
